<abstract>Congress established two key programs to help support air service
to small communities--the Essential Air Service (EAS) providing  
about $100 million in subsidies per year and the Small Community 
Air Service Development Program (SCASDP) that provides about $20 
million per year in grants. As part of its reauthorization of the
Federal Aviation Administration (FAA), the Congress is examining 
the status and outcomes of these programs. This testimony	 
discusses (1) the history and challenges of the EAS program, (2) 
the implementation and outcomes of the SCASDP and (3) options for
reforming EAS and SCASDP. The testimony is based on previous GAO 
reports, interviews with Department of Transportation officials  
and industry representatives as well as program updates.</abstract>
